Why do professional services firms struggle with workflow efficiency even when they have modern business systems?
The short answer is that most firms do not have a system problem first; they have a coordination problem. Sales, project delivery, finance, support, and leadership often work from different tools, different definitions of capacity, and different approval paths. As a result, work moves slowly between handoffs, staffing decisions are made with incomplete information, and margin leakage appears in the gaps between quoting, resourcing, delivery, invoicing, and change control. Professional Services Workflow Efficiency Through Process Automation and Capacity Visibility improves when firms orchestrate these handoffs as one operating model rather than treating each department as a separate workflow island.
In practical terms, workflow efficiency means reducing avoidable delay, increasing delivery predictability, and making better staffing decisions before projects become exceptions. Capacity visibility means leaders can see available skills, committed effort, utilization trends, project risk, and future demand in one decision-ready view. Together, these capabilities help firms protect revenue, improve client experience, and reduce the operational drag that limits growth.

Which workflows should professional services firms automate first?
The best starting point is the set of workflows that directly affect revenue realization and delivery confidence. In most firms, that means opportunity-to-project handoff, resource request and staffing approval, time and expense validation, change request routing, milestone-based billing triggers, and project risk escalation. These workflows are cross-functional, repetitive, and often slowed by email, spreadsheets, and inconsistent ownership. They also create measurable business impact quickly because they influence project start dates, utilization, billing timeliness, and client communication.
A common mistake is starting with isolated task automation that saves minutes but does not improve operating performance. Enterprise value comes from workflow orchestration across systems and teams. For example, when a deal reaches a committed stage in CRM, the automation layer can create a delivery readiness workflow, validate required project data, trigger staffing review, notify finance of billing prerequisites, and open implementation checklists. That is materially different from automating a single notification.
| Workflow | Why It Matters |
|---|---|
| Opportunity-to-project handoff | Reduces delays between sales close and delivery start while improving data completeness. |
| Resource request and staffing approval | Improves utilization decisions and prevents overbooking or under-allocation. |
| Time, expense, and milestone validation | Accelerates billing readiness and reduces revenue leakage. |
| Change request and scope governance | Protects margin by formalizing commercial and delivery approvals. |
| Project risk escalation | Enables earlier intervention before schedule, budget, or client issues expand. |
How should leaders decide between workflow automation, RPA, and AI-assisted automation?
The decision should be based on process stability, system accessibility, and risk tolerance. Workflow automation is the preferred option when systems expose APIs, events, or webhooks and the process has clear business rules. RPA is useful when critical systems lack modern integration options, but it should be treated as a tactical bridge rather than the long-term architecture. AI-assisted automation is most valuable where teams need help summarizing project updates, classifying requests, drafting responses, or extracting structured data from unstructured inputs, but it should not be the primary control layer for financially sensitive approvals.
A sound enterprise pattern is to use workflow orchestration as the backbone, APIs and middleware for reliable system integration, event-driven architecture for timely updates, and AI only where judgment support or content handling adds measurable value. This approach keeps core controls deterministic while still allowing productivity gains from AI agents or retrieval-based assistance in lower-risk scenarios.
What does a scalable architecture for professional services workflow efficiency look like?
A scalable architecture connects CRM, PSA or project management, ERP, HR or skills systems, collaboration tools, and reporting layers through a governed orchestration platform. The architecture should support REST APIs, webhooks, and event-driven patterns so workflow state changes can move in near real time. Middleware or iPaaS can normalize data between systems, while message queues help absorb spikes and improve reliability for asynchronous processes such as billing events, staffing updates, or project notifications.
Capacity visibility requires more than dashboards. It requires a trusted data model for roles, skills, availability, planned effort, actual effort, project priority, and forecast demand. Without common definitions, executives see activity but not decision-grade insight. Monitoring, logging, and observability should be built into the automation layer so operations teams can detect failed jobs, delayed events, and data mismatches before they affect delivery or finance.
How can firms build capacity visibility that leaders actually trust?
Leaders trust capacity visibility when the data is timely, governed, and tied to decisions they make every week. That means defining one source of truth for resource availability, one method for calculating utilization, and one process for reconciling planned versus actual effort. It also means separating strategic capacity planning from day-to-day scheduling so executives can see both long-range demand risk and immediate staffing constraints.
Process mining can help identify where work stalls, where approvals loop, and where staffing requests repeatedly miss target dates. Once those patterns are visible, automation can route exceptions, enforce required fields, and trigger escalation based on business thresholds. Capacity visibility becomes operationally useful when it is embedded into staffing approvals, project intake, and portfolio reviews rather than treated as a passive reporting exercise.
What governance is required to automate professional services operations safely?
The essential answer is clear ownership, policy-based controls, and auditable workflow design. Every automated workflow should have a business owner, a technical owner, and a defined exception path. Approval thresholds, segregation of duties, data retention rules, and access controls should be documented before automation goes live. This is especially important for workflows that affect billing, contract changes, discounts, write-offs, or client-sensitive project data.
Governance should also cover change management. As firms evolve service lines, pricing models, and delivery methods, workflows must be versioned and tested. A lightweight automation center of excellence can define reusable patterns, naming standards, integration policies, and release controls. What implementation roadmap delivers value without disrupting delivery operations?
The most effective roadmap starts with process discovery, baseline measurement, and a narrow first release tied to a visible business outcome. Phase one should map current-state workflows, identify handoff failures, define target KPIs, and confirm system integration constraints. Phase two should automate one or two high-value workflows such as opportunity-to-project handoff and staffing approval. Phase three should expand into billing readiness, change control, and portfolio-level capacity visibility. Phase four should optimize with process mining, exception analytics, and selective AI-assisted automation.
This staged approach reduces risk because it proves data quality, governance, and user adoption before broader rollout. It also creates a migration path for firms moving from spreadsheet-driven coordination to platform-based orchestration. Where legacy systems cannot be replaced immediately, firms can use middleware, APIs, or temporary RPA to bridge gaps while designing toward a more maintainable target architecture.

What are the main trade-offs and common mistakes leaders should anticipate?
The main trade-off is speed versus control. Firms can automate quickly with point solutions, but they often create fragmented logic, duplicate integrations, and inconsistent governance. A more deliberate orchestration strategy takes longer initially but scales better across service lines and geographies. Another trade-off is flexibility versus standardization. Delivery teams want room for client-specific execution, while operations teams need consistent controls. The right answer is to standardize the workflow backbone while allowing controlled variation in templates, approval rules, and project playbooks.
Common mistakes include automating broken processes, ignoring data quality, measuring only task savings, and underestimating exception handling. Another frequent issue is treating capacity visibility as a reporting project instead of an operational decision system. If staffing managers still rely on side conversations and spreadsheets, the dashboard has not changed the business. Automation should change how decisions are made, not just how information is displayed.
- Do not automate before defining ownership, approval logic, and exception paths for each workflow.
- Do not launch capacity dashboards without agreed definitions for availability, utilization, demand, and project priority.
How should firms measure ROI from workflow automation and capacity visibility?
ROI should be measured through business performance, not just labor savings. The most relevant indicators include reduced time from deal close to project kickoff, improved billable utilization, faster billing cycle times, lower write-offs, fewer missed approvals, better forecast accuracy, and reduced project overruns. Firms should also track operational resilience metrics such as workflow failure rates, exception volumes, and mean time to resolve automation incidents.
A useful executive scorecard combines financial, operational, and client-facing outcomes. For example, if automation shortens staffing approval time and improves project readiness, the downstream effect may be earlier revenue recognition, fewer delivery escalations, and stronger client confidence. That is a more complete ROI story than counting hours saved by administrative teams.
